If Ontario courses remain closed for long, it will be bad for some
Province being lobbied to include golf among list of essentials
April 29, 2020 By CBC News
A season without golf could put smaller courses in Northern Ontario in peril, a director with the Northern Golf Association, representing 29 clubs across northeastern Ontario, says. The province’s golf courses are lobbying the Ontario government to include them among essential businesses in a reboot of the economy. So far, golf is permitted to be played – starting in May – in Saskatchewan and New Brunswick, which will join British Columbia where no provincial closure mandates were made.
